Telegram收不到短信验证码可能是由多种原因引起的,包括网络问题、运营商限制、手机设置拦截等。以下是详细的原因分析和解决方法:
原因分析
- 网络问题:网络不稳定、延迟过高或服务器连接超时,可能导致验证码无法成功接收。
- 运营商限制:部分地区的运营商可能会拦截国际短信,尤其是Telegram发送的验证码。
- 手机设置拦截:某些手机开启了短信拦截功能,误将Telegram的验证码识别为垃圾短信。
- SIM卡问题:SIM卡故障或网络设置错误也可能导致接收失败。
解决方法
- 检查网络连接:确保网络稳定,尝试切换到其他网络(如从Wi-Fi切换到移动数据)后重新发送验证码。
- 调整手机设置:关闭手机中的短信拦截功能,或检查是否将Telegram的短信来源加入白名单。
- 使用官方替代应用:通过Telegram官方提供的替代应用(如Telegram X)尝试接收验证码。
- 联系运营商:确认是否因运营商政策导致国际短信被拦截,并请求解决。
- 更换手机号或SIM卡:尝试使用其他手机号或更换SIM卡,排除手机设备或号码问题。
总结与提示
若以上方法仍无法解决问题,建议通过Telegram官方支持渠道获取帮助。使用虚拟手机号接收验证码是另一种可行方案,但需注意可能存在的安全风险。